    IIRC, 777's gauging problem is not width over the cylinders as such but rather the "throw" at the front. It was explained to me that the cylinders are quite a long way ahead of the leading driving axle and therefore sometimes scrape against inward-curving platform edges. Does that make sense?

    Sliding doors. Since sliding doors there have been a good number of passenger entrapment resulting in a fall between platform and train. Hence they are working hard to keep the clearance down.
    Interestingly not long ago I saw a profile of actual platform clearances against current spec and it amazed me how few were within spec, too high, too low, too far, the majority were out of the desired range!

    We are doing that. The issue is wheelbase and front/end throw of older vehicles compared to new ones. Look at the class 800s for example. Modern rolling stock design principles have really moved on since the steam locomotive, unsurprisingly. The balancing act for platform design too has changed with accessibility for passengers and reducing dwell times the main points.
